    Epiroc expands aftermarket in South Africa: reliability and lead-time gains for mines

    30 Second Briefing

    Epiroc AB has acquired the business of Eventspec Proprietary Limited, a Johannesburg-based mining aftermarket specialist manufacturing parts for drill rigs, mine trucks and loaders. Eventspec, with more than 20 years’ experience, also delivers component rebuilds, structural repairs and full machine service packages for underground and surface fleets. The deal expands Epiroc’s in-country capability for non-OEM and OEM-equivalent parts and workshop support, reducing lead times and import dependence for South African and regional mines.

    Technical Brief

    • Acquisition completed of Eventspec’s operating business by Epiroc AB, not just a minority stake.
    • Eventspec’s scope explicitly covers drill rigs, mine trucks and LHD loaders across underground and surface applications.
    • Johannesburg base positions the workshop close to major Gauteng mining and equipment logistics corridors.
    • More than 20 years of Eventspec operating history provides a mature local supply chain and skills base.
    • Service portfolio spans manufacturing, rebuilds, structural repairs and field services, enabling cradle‑to‑grave fleet support.
    • Integration into Epiroc folds an established non‑OEM component manufacturer into a global OEM’s service network.
    • For regional mines, local rebuild and repair capacity reduces reliance on cross‑border heavy component transport.
    • Move aligns with a wider pattern of OEMs acquiring independent rebuild shops to secure aftermarket revenue streams.

    Northern Katpar tungsten DFS: design and permitting insights for mine engineers

    Cove Kaz Capital Group has appointed DRA Global, ERM and Knight Piésold to deliver a definitive feasibility study for the Northern Katpar tungsten project in Kazakhstan, held by Severniy Katpar LLP in which Cove Kaz holds an interest. DRA Global will lead process plant and mine design, ERM will focus on environmental and social impact assessment, and Knight Piésold will cover tailings, water management and geotechnical engineering. The DFS mandate signals movement towards detailed design of tungsten concentrator flowsheets, TSF layouts and permitting packages in a critical minerals jurisdiction.

    Explosives and blasting: remote systems and design shifts for mine engineers

    Explosives and blasting suppliers are rolling out remote and automated systems to keep personnel away from the underground face and surface bench during loading and initiation. Technologies include tele-remote blast-hole charging units, wireless electronic detonators with encrypted bidirectional communication, and blast management platforms that sequence shots from control rooms. For geotechnical and mining engineers, this shift changes blast design constraints, demands more precise timing and burden control, and requires closer integration of drilling data, fragmentation modelling, and ground control plans.
